Popular Welding Certificates

Although the American Welding Society’s basic CW card paves the way for most jobs, certain industries demand a certain certification. A handful of the most-common of these are listed below.

  • ASME Certification for welders who work with boiler and pressure vessels
  • CW Certificates to be a Certified Welder
  • API Certification for those who work with pipelines in the gas and oil field
  • CWI and SCWI Certifications for inspectors and senior inspectors

The below data features wages and employment projections for welders in the State of Washington through 2022.

Washington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 6,970 8,330 19% 330
Washington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$30,100 $42,700 $63,800

Source: O*Net Online

To make sure you are not throwing away time and financial resources, it is important to make certain the program you have picked out has been authorized by the AWS. Other factors to check out include things like:

  • Be certain the program trains with gear that satisfies the latest trade requirements
  • See if the college supplies financial support
  • Make certain that the college’s curriculum provides courses in SMAW, GMAW, GTAW and pipe welding
  • Choose colleges that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
